About the Item
The original 1959 poster for the Floralies Internationales de Paris, designed by Roger Bezombes, is a work of art that skilfully blends the beauty of flowers with artistic creativity. This poster illustrates art's ability to capture the wonder of nature while communicating the festive spirit of the event.
The Floralies Internationales de Paris was a large-scale horticultural exhibition, showcasing a dazzling variety of flowers and plants. Bezombes captured this floral essence in his poster, where colorful, lush blooms intertwine to create a visually captivating pattern. The organic shapes and vivid colors pay tribute to the diversity and splendor of the plant world.
The year 1959 was a time when graphic art and advertising blended to create posters that were both aesthetically pleasing and informative. Bezombes' poster for the Floralies Internationales de Paris is a striking example, combining visual art with event promotion.
The bold use of color and form in this poster reflects the style of Bezombes, who was known for his distinctive way of combining abstraction and figurative representation. The poster captures the joy and vivacity of the flower show, encouraging the viewer to envision the richness of nature and the effervescence of the event.
Today, Roger Bezombes' original poster for the 1959 Floralies Internationales de Paris is a true testament to the union between art and nature. It is a reminder of the importance of creativity in visual communication, and shows how a work of art can transcend time to continue to inspire and amaze future generations.

Roger Bezombes
Roger Bezombes (1913 - 1994) was a French painter, sculptor, medallist and designer. He studied in Paris at the Ecole des Beaux-Arts, and was much influenced by his friendship with Maurice Denis. He worked principally as a painter, adopting the saturated colours of Henri Matisse in landscapes and figure studies often based on observation of 'exotic' cultures, notably Mediterranean and North African. In the mid-1960s a new rawness emerged in his work, derived from 'primitive' examples and new materials associated with his experiments in other media. He executed tapestry designs for Aubusson, posters (winning the Grand Prix de l'Affiche Francaise in 1984), costumes and sets for ballets at the Metropolitan Opera House in New York, reliefs and murals. In 1965 he took up medal-making, expressing in his numerous metallic works for the Paris Mint that obsession with found objects which is also evident in his large-scale sculpture and in his posters.

This striking 1982 vintage poster, designed by Razzia, was created to promote the Paris Posters exhibition at the Musée de l’Affiche et de la Publicité during the summer (Été 82). Featuring a bold and graphic collage-style composition, the artwork embodies the dynamic energy of 1980s design.
Razzia, a renowned French graphic artist, is celebrated for his iconic Art Deco-inspired poster designs with a modern twist. In this piece, he juxtaposes a stylized black-and-white Eiffel Tower, a monochrome portrait of a woman, and an accordion transformed into the Arc de Triomphe, all set against a dramatic black background with vivid color accents.
The use of cutout-style imagery and neon-inspired typography reflects the postmodern aesthetic of the early 1980s, capturing the bold creativity of the era. The vibrant contrast of yellow, red, and blue highlights adds to the poster’s visual impact, making it a standout example of contemporary French graphic design.
